Devetashka Cave
Devetashka Cave, 5555 Devetaki, BulgariaThe Devetashka Cave, located in Bulgaria, has a rich history dating back thousands of years. It was formed around 70 million years ago and was inhabited by humans during the late Paleolithic era. In more recent times, the cave was used as a military hospital during World War II.
How to Get There
The Devetashka Cave is easily accessible by car or public transportation. If you are driving, it is located near the town of Lovech, about a 2-hour drive from Sofia. If you prefer public transportation, there are buses that run from Sofia to Lovech, and you can then take a taxi to the cave.
